CentOS6系统同一网卡绑定多个IP的方法
在CentOS 6系统中,为同一网卡配置多个IP地址是常见的网络管理任务,这一过程可以通过几种不同的方法实现,包括使用图形界面工具、命令行工具以及配置文件编辑,以下是这些方法的详细步骤和说明。
方法一:使用图形界面工具
1、打开网络配置工具:
点击“系统”菜单,选择“管理”,然后点击“网络”。
2、选择网卡:
在网络配置工具中,找到需要配置多IP的网卡,通常显示为eth0、eth1等。
3、添加新配置:
右键点击网卡,选择“编辑”,进入网卡的配置界面。
在“IPv4 设置”标签页中,点击“添加”按钮,为网卡添加新的IP地址。
输入IP地址、子网掩码,并指定网关(如果需要)。
4、保存并重启网络服务:
完成IP地址的添加后,点击“应用”按钮保存配置。
可能需要重启网络服务或系统以使新的IP地址生效。
方法二:使用命令行工具
1、查看当前网络配置:
使用ifconfig
或ip addr
命令查看当前的网络配置。
2、添加新的IP地址:
使用ifconfig
命令为网卡添加新的IP地址。sudo ifconfig eth0:1 192.168.1.100 netmask 255.255.255.0
。
这里的eth0:1
表示eth0网卡的一个别名,192.168.1.100
是要添加的新IP地址。
3、永久化配置:
为了使配置在系统重启后依然有效,需要将配置信息添加到网卡的配置文件中。
编辑/etc/sysconfig/networkscripts/ifcfgeth0
文件,添加类似如下的内容:
“`
IPADDR=192.168.1.100
NETMASK=255.255.255.0
“`
4、重启网络服务:
使用service network restart
命令重启网络服务,使新的IP地址生效。
方法三:直接编辑配置文件
1、备份原始配置文件:
在进行任何修改之前,建议先备份原始的配置文件,以防配置错误导致无法恢复。
2、编辑网卡配置文件:
使用文本编辑器打开网卡的配置文件,路径通常为/etc/sysconfig/networkscripts/ifcfgeth0
。
在文件中添加新的IP地址配置,
“`
IPADDR1=192.168.1.100
NETMASK1=255.255.255.0
“`
3、重启网络服务:
保存配置文件后,使用service network restart
命令重启网络服务,使新的IP地址生效。
相关问答FAQs
Q1: 如果添加了多个IP地址后,如何检查它们是否都已正确激活?
A1: 可以使用ifconfig
或ip addr show
命令来查看网卡的所有IP地址及其状态,这些命令会显示网卡上所有已配置的IP地址及其相关信息,从而可以确认哪些IP地址已被正确激活。
Q2: 添加多个IP地址后,是否需要为每个IP地址单独设置子网掩码和默认网关?
A2: 子网掩码通常是针对整个子网设置的,因此多个IP地址可以共享同一个子网掩码,至于默认网关,如果多个IP地址需要与外部网络通信,则通常只需要设置一个默认网关,如果不同的IP地址需要通过不同的网关访问外部网络,则需要为每个IP地址单独设置默认网关。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/669424.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复